As London swelters through record-breaking June temperatures in 2026, we look back to another scorching June that changed the city forever. In 1858, soaring temperatures turned the Thames into a foul-smelling open sewer, creating the Great Stink and forcing Parliament to approve one of the greatest engineering projects in British history. Walk along the Thames Embankment with me as we visit two historic Westminster pubs that bookend the story of a Victorian public health crisis and discover how Joseph Bazalgette's engineering masterpiece transformed London's riverfront—and why every visitor to London still benefits from it today.
